What is a Blue Chip Company?
A blue chip company is a term given to a nationally recognized, financially sound and well established company. These companies are generally well respected companies within their sectors and are know for best quality products and services available in the market. Blue chip companies are generally known to ride the wave of economic downturns in a much better way than small caps and mid cap companies. In the longer term, these companies provide decent growth in a steady fashion.
The term ‘blue chip’ comes from the game of poker where the blue chip has the maximum value. Blue chip companies usually follow the S&P 500 index. These companies are less volatile than other types of stocks.
